What is a Hoarder Cleaning Job?

Hoarding Cleaning ServicesSource: bing.com

A hoarder cleaning job is a specialized cleaning service that is designed to help individuals who suffer from hoarding disorder. These jobs involve cleaning up cluttered and hazardous living spaces, removing excess items, and restoring a safe and healthy living environment. Hoarder cleaning jobs are typically performed by professional cleaning companies that have experience in dealing with hoarding disorder.

What Does a Hoarder Cleaning Job Involve?

Hoarding Cleaning ProcessSource: bing.com

A hoarder cleaning job typically involves several steps. The first step is to assess the living space and determine the extent of the clutter and the level of hazard. Once this assessment is complete, the cleaning team will begin removing excess items and decluttering the living space. This process can take several days or even weeks, depending on the severity of the hoarding disorder. Once the clutter has been removed, the cleaning team will sanitize and deodorize the living space, and may also make repairs or renovations as needed.

How Much Does a Hoarder Cleaning Job Cost?

Cost Of Hoarder Cleaning ServicesSource: bing.com

The cost of a hoarder cleaning job can vary depending on the severity of the hoarding disorder and the size of the living space. On average, hoarder cleaning jobs can cost anywhere from $1,000 to $10,000 or more. It is important to get a written estimate from a hoarder cleaning company before beginning the job, and to make sure that all costs are clearly outlined in the estimate.
